IAEA-408 was collected from the mudflats of the Tagus estuary. This sediment was deep-frozen, freeze-dried, ground and sieved through a 150 µm stainless steel sieve.

(Value) Concentration calculated as a median of the accepted laboratory means
(N) Number od accepted laboratory mean which are used to calculate the recommended or information values and their respective confidence intervals
(R/I/C) Classification assigned to the property value for analyte (Recommended/Information/Certified)

The values listed above were established on the basis of statistically valid results submitted by laboratories which had participated in one, or more, international intercomparison exercise organized by IAEA Marine Environment Laboratory at Monaco. The details concerning the criteria for qualification as a recommended or information value can be found in the respective reports which are available free of charge upon request.
